How can I get to Meguro Persimmon Hall?
With so many ways to get around, seeing all of the area near Meguro Persimmon Hall is a breeze. Metro stations nearby include Midorigaoka Station and Naka-Meguro Station. If you're hopping a train into town, Gakugei-daigaku Station, Toritsu-Daigaku Station, and Senzoku Station are the closest train stations to Meguro.
